As I don't have a lot time for control games at weekends my strategy is to win as fast as possible. If I will reach mid-game, my chances to win will shrink.
This is the reason why I only have 4 cards with mana cost higher 3.
This is my "superstar". He is delivered with hidden and with your godpower "Orfeo's Distraction" you can give him (and other creatures) hidden for one more turn. This is the way to protect a creature of your choice from direct damage.
This deck is good enough to complete the "Blessing of the $GODS"-event. But it is very hard to win against nature. And you are facing nature a lot...
